Our take

Semazen opens with a sharp herbal bite that can feel abrasive. The absinthe and wormwood hit first, accompanied by a dusty cardamom and a brisk cinnamon. This introduction is potent and slightly medicinal, lacking the smooth welcome found in softer aromatic blends. It demands patience from the wearer during these initial moments.

The heart introduces guaiac wood and cedar, which provide a sturdy foundation for the mint and patchouli. The mint offers a cool contrast to the spicy opening, while the patchouli adds an earthy depth. This stage feels dry and resonant, moving the fragrance away from the harshness of the top notes into a more grounded, woody character.

Composed by Emilie Bouge, this unisex scent suits an evening atmosphere where the air is still. The amber and tonka bean in the base bring a necessary warmth that rounds out the bitter edges. Leather and papyrus add a dry, papery texture that keeps the sweetness controlled and the overall mood serious.

The fragrance remains anchored by its woody and amber accords. The final impression is a mix of bitter herbs and resinous wood, leaving a lasting mark of lavender and warm spice.
